  1. Decide on what ‘conversion’ means to them and how much is it worth 

Business owners should understand that all conversions are not equal. Some obvious conversions like lead and sales are valuable to the business, but there are some secondary conversions as well. These include likes, follows, and shares on social media, referrals, newsletter sign-ups, and links to the company’s website. Although they might not be generating direct revenue, their contribution towards the brand’s online presence is immense. 

Lead generation happens in many ways, through phone calls or web inquiries. In a particular business model, a lead coming via a phone call might be more valuable, whereas, in others, the web inquiries might provide better leads.

Deciding what a lead or conversion means to the business helps businesses to analyze the Return on Ad Spent more efficiently. In turn, it helps them to decide on their marketing budget, plan out their digital marketing strategy, and stay in alignment with their marketing goals. 

  1. Analyze how good they are at converting leads

It is futile for a company to continue marketing (traditional or digital) without understanding its true potential. Businesses may keep spending time and energy on designing and executing campaigns but see no result.

Businesses should know how many leads they can convert through the various campaigns. For instance, if phone calls generate ten leads, then they should assess how many of these become regular customers. Moreover, if the business model includes online sales, then the company should check the conversion of website visitors (leads) into sales.

If the business has adopted digital marketing for the lead generation, it is all the more necessary to keep track of conversion rates.

  1. Track Everything 

Businesses should track everything, from campaign engagement to website traffic. It is necessary to keep in line with the above requirement of measuring conversion rates. Companies who have just stepped into the world of digital marketing might not be very sure about all this. Thus, the first prerequisite is that they install Google Analytics on their website. The Analytics engine will give them information about website traffic, the channels used, and conversion rates for the website visitors. In case businesses are unable to interpret or analyze the data and need some expert help, they can contact Analytics professionals. These professionals will help them in the lead conversion tracking, and also teach them the basics of Google Analytics.

Although professional help is available, it is always prudent for businesses to have first-hand knowledge of Analytics. Spending some time with Google Analytics will help them get familiarised with the data. Thus, they can measure website traffic, conversion rates, and decide for themselves if the campaign is working or not. 

  1. Know their online competitors

In the traditional marketing space, a business has direct competitors, those belonging to the same location or industry. As marketing shifts to the online platform, the competitors increase exponentially. The competition expands from the same industry to all the businesses present online.

For instance, if you are a shoe manufacturing company, by going online, you are not just competing with other shoe manufacturers but also with other garment and accessories brands. You are in a tussle with other companies for more ad space or higher search engine rankings. Even on social media sites, you are always in a frenzy to post trending content and get more attention, views, likes, and shares. 

Apart from their regular competitors, companies should list down these most-seen brands, which they feel are a threat to their online presence.

Identifying competition is the first step towards creating differentiation. Companies should understand their competitors’ strengths and develop their unique propositions accordingly.

Like the big businesses, SMEs also have two segments, Business-to-Business (B2B) and Business-to-Customer (B2C) segments. It is easier to track the progress of digital marketing campaigns in B2C businesses. Digital marketing companies in Wollongong use SEO, Social media marketing, and PPC advertising to increase their customer outreach and garner new leads. The sales cycle, in the case of B2C, is shorter than B2B, and thus it is easier to assess if the digital marketing strategy is working or not. 

When it comes to B2B segments, marketers falter in their digital marketing strategy. The first step of their digital marketing journey is web design. However, what they fail to understand is that they are dealing with two kinds of customer segments: decision-makers and influencers. The website is for the decision-makers associated with prospective clients. All the SME’s service offerings and value propositions are for these decision-makers. However, the content present on the website is as per the research done by influencers. Thus, the customer experience is fragmented, and the SME is not able to connect to their customers well.

Also, another challenge associated with digital marketing for B2B firms is that it takes relatively a long time for the digital assets to show any upward trends in the sales funnel. Thus, digital marketers for B2B firms should build a sound strategy taking all this into account.

Building a strategic roadmap, before investing in the digital space, is essential for the B2B SME firms. It gives them a clear idea of their goals, objectives, KPIs, budget constraints, and priorities. Since digital marketing does not bring instantaneous results for B2B firms,  all stakeholders should agree on a specific timeline. Instead of looking at different aspects of digital marketing, they need to look at the holistic picture. They should create a relationship metric between owned and paid media. Companies need to decide on their Key Performance Indicators (KPIs) before calculating the ROI. KPIs include general performance indicators (website traffic, leads generated, customer reach) and campaign-based performance indicators (conversion rates). It also involves source-based performance indicators (organic search, referrals), and channel-based performance indicators (social networks, search engines, independent blogs). 

Another aspect of digital marketing that makes it cost-effective is the ease of tracking. Analytics tools help in ascertaining if the marketing campaign is working or not. The company can re-strategize based on the channels and campaigns that are yielding positive results. It ensures that resources are directed to the right places, ensuring optimum ROI. 

Pay per Click Advertising (PPC) has become a popular means of advertising. It not only targets the relevant audience but is also the right option while having budget constraints. 

Digital Marketing has low customer acquisition costs (CAC). The channels it uses mostly for customer engagement and acquisition (blogs, social media posts, online interactions, emails) have negligible costs. Thus, the overall CAC is also minimal.

SEM Tips and Tricks

Search Engine Marketing or SEM is buying search advertisements on Search Engines to ensure that your business receives favorable placement on relevant search terms. It’s not about likes, pins, snaps, followers, or display ads. It’s more direct – get your page to show up to the relevant consumers first!
For many businesses, SEM is beneficial because it focuses on new, qualified leads. SEM enables a company to deliver advertisements to relevant consumers at specific times when they are seeking or searching for a product or service. Businesses pay only when consumers take action by clicking on their ad or by any amount of ad extensions. No clicks mean spending no money. One can focus on operating SEM campaigns within the Google Search Network or GSN and its search partners. One can also track conversions through these SEM campaigns, such as phone calls and purchases that are driven directly from search ads. What’s needed to launch an SEM campaign? Quite a bit! For starters, here are a few points:
– Defining your campaign – take the time to explore the appropriate revenue streams that you want to focus on, and use them to build your ad groups
– Target the right consumers for your business by using Google’s wide range of resources (affinity audiences, remarketing lists, the list goes on)
– Use the correct keywords- get particular  with brand names, relevant search locations, and various match types
– Write ads which are clear, concise, engaging and alluring
– Be hands-on and monitor your campaigns as much as possible!
– Allow a launch window of 30-90 days for optimization to take full effect
– Sync as many Google platforms as possible (My Business, Merchant Center, Analytics) to take full advantage of Google’s capabilities for conversion tracking and extension
– A / B check various bidding strategies, ad copy, and keyword targeting to ensure that the campaign continues to advance!
